Output 18bbe3afcc558fa81e6a7f04353a93d344e25102e95cb2cd80affbea0ac56b76:0

value
24813190
script pubkey
OP_0 OP_PUSHBYTES_20 8d7026568d16b135aedf22ef649e0451b5bfff2e
address
bc1q34czv45dz6cnttklythkf8sy2x6mllew63ehu8
transaction
18bbe3afcc558fa81e6a7f04353a93d344e25102e95cb2cd80affbea0ac56b76